C# entity framework include multiple levels
WebJun 17, 2024 · You may want to include multiple related entities for one of the entities that is being included. For example, when querying Blog s, you include Posts and then want to include both the Author and Tags of the Posts. To do this, you need to specify each include path starting at the root. For example, Blog -> Posts -> Author and Blog -> Posts -> Tags. WebOct 14, 2024 · Include is an extension method in the System.Data.Entity namespace so make sure you are using that namespace. Eagerly loading multiple levels It is also possible to eagerly load multiple levels of related entities. The queries below show examples of how to do this for both collection and reference navigation properties. C#
C# entity framework include multiple levels
Did you know?
WebFeb 24, 2016 · Entity Framework - Include Multiple Levels of Properties with different subclasses. Ask Question Asked 6 years, 11 months ago. Modified 6 years, 6 months ago. ... c#; entity-framework; linq; Share. Improve this question. Follow edited May 23, 2024 at 12:22. Community Bot. WebNov 16, 2024 · Only one filter allowed per navigation, so for cases where the same navigation needs to be included multiple times (e.g. multiple ThenInclude on the same navigation) apply the filter only once, or apply exactly the same filter for that navigation.
Webc#; entity-framework; entity-framework-core; or ask your own question. The Overflow Blog Going stateless with authorization-as-a-service (Ep. 553) ... Entity Framework - Include Multiple Levels of Properties. 3. Passing Func<> to IQueryable vs Expression<>> 404. How to unapply a migration in ASP.NET Core with EF Core. … WebFeb 26, 2016 · The table has reference to other table which again has reference to other tables. I know how to include other tables. And according to this answer and this MSDN page including multiple levels are like this: entity.TableLevel1.Include (tLvl1=>tLvl1.TableLevel2.Select (tLvl2=>tLvl2.TableLevel3));
WebFeb 20, 2013 · Viewed 6k times. 6. Ok, so according to this page, the Entity Framework should eagerly load multiple levels by using a Select within the Include method. I have the following code: var reports = _context.Reports .Include (rt => rt.Fields) .Include (rt => rt.Fields.Select (f => f.FieldType)) .Include (rt => rt.Fields.Select (f => f.FieldType ... WebFeb 26, 2024 · How to Include multiple levels? Eager loading is the process whereby a query for one type of entity also loads related entities as part of the query. Eager loading is achieved by use of the Include method. The Include () method works quite well for Lists on objects, but what if there is a need for multiple levels of depth.
WebJan 23, 2024 · var images = await _context.images.ToListAsync (); I have get the list of images with all categories = null and and that's what I expected. But if I want to include categories using eager loading, like this: var images = await _context.images .Include (x => x.categories) .ToListAsync (); I get the list with categories, but any category includes ...
WebOct 14, 2024 · Entity Framework supports three ways to load related data - eager loading, lazy loading and explicit loading. The techniques shown in this topic apply equally to … cycleways - transport for london tfl.gov.ukWebIf all Students (no filter!) are loaded as tracked entities with Include (x => x.Children), then all levels will be loaded because the child of one entity is itself a tracked entity who's children where loaded. This falls apart as soon as a filtered subset of entities is loaded. – grek40 Nov 29, 2016 at 12:22 Yes, this is the point. cheap ways of travelWebWhen working with Entity Framework 6, you can use TransactionScope to perform transactions that span multiple database operations. When using TransactionScope with Entity Framework 6 async operations, there are some important considerations to keep in mind.. Here is a sample code that demonstrates how to use TransactionScope with … cycleway standardsWebMay 4, 2016 · 1. You instruct Entity Framework to load the b and c entities with the A set. Since the b items contain references to items of type C that might be actually the same loaded items with the a objects, then Entity Framework will use them to construct the objects graph. That doesn't mean Entity Framework generates an extra SQL join to … cycleways tweed headsWebMay 18, 2024 · In entity framework, use Select to query data, and only select the values that you actually plan to use. Only use Include if you plan to update the included data. Certainly don't use Include as some kind of Shortcut for "Select all properties"! Back to you question Every Property has zero or more PropertyParties. cycle ways scotlandWebThe application must include a space which accepts SQL queries in the form of user inputs, then runs the given query, and displays the result within the application.. Please note: - **This is a dummy application**. - **You must include a space to accept SQL queries**. This can be as simple as a textarea or as complex as a full-blown code-editor. cyclewear aerotechdesigns.comWeb23 hours ago · Entity Framework - Include Multiple Levels of Properties. 894 Entity Framework 5 Updating a Record. 91 Mapping PostgreSQL JSON column to a Hibernate entity property ... c#; postgresql; entity-framework; entity-framework-core; or ask your own question. The Overflow Blog Going stateless with authorization-as-a-service (Ep. … cheap ways of cooking